Take-Two Interactive Software (TTWO) Q1 2027 earnings summary
Event summary combining transcript, slides, and related documents.
Q1 2027 earnings summary
1 Sep, 2026Executive summary
Q1 FY2027 net bookings were $1.39 billion, slightly above guidance but down 3% year-over-year, with strong contributions from NBA 2K and Grand Theft Auto series.
GAAP net revenue for Q1 FY2027 was $1.534 billion, up 2% year-over-year.
GAAP net loss widened to $34.1 million ($0.18 per share), mainly due to a $43.4 million impairment charge for a canceled third-party title.
Recurrent consumer spending accounted for 84% of net bookings and net revenue, with NBA 2K and GTA series growth offsetting mobile declines.
Mobile business, led by Zynga, performed in line with expectations, with Toon Blast and Words with Friends both up 8% year-over-year.
Financial highlights
Gross profit was $882.5 million, down from $945.0 million year-over-year; gross margin declined to 57.5%.
Operating expenses were flat at $918 million; EBITDA for Q1 2027 was $167.0 million, down from $225.5 million year-over-year.
Net cash used in operating activities was $168.8 million, compared to $44.7 million in the prior year.
Digital revenue accounted for 98% of total net revenue in Q1 FY2027.
No shares repurchased during the quarter; 10 million shares remain available under the repurchase program.
Outlook and guidance
FY2027 net bookings expected at $8.0–$8.2 billion, representing ~20% growth over FY2026.
GAAP net revenue guidance for FY2027 is $7.9–$8.1 billion; net income projected at $104–$143 million, diluted EPS $0.55–$0.75.
Q2 FY2027 net bookings projected at $1.62–$1.67 billion; net loss expected between $157 million and $140 million.
Operating cash flow for FY2027 expected to exceed $1 billion; capital expenditures projected at $290 million.
Grand Theft Auto VI scheduled for release on November 19, 2026, expected to drive significant revenue.
